Dayforce is a global human capital management (HCM) company headquartered in Toronto, Ontario, and Minneapolis, Minnesota, with operations across North America, Europe, Middle East, Africa (EMEA), and the Asia Pacific Japan (APJ) region.

Our award-winning Cloud HCM platform offers a unified solution database and continuous calculation engine, driving efficiency, productivity and compliance for the global workforce.

Our brand prom ise - Makes Work Life Better ™ - Reflects our co mmitment to employees, customers, partners and communities globally.

About the Opportunity

We are looking for a Senior Software Developer to join the team building AI-powered capabilities within the Dayforce platform. This role is ideal for an experienced software engineer who enjoys designing, building, and delivering production-quality applications using modern development frameworks, cloud technologies, and AI-assisted engineering practices.

This is a high-impact opportunity to help shape how millions of users across more than 150 countries interact with Dayforce. You will work across the full software development lifecycle—including architecture, design, prototyping, implementation, testing, release, and production operations—while partnering closely with Product Managers, Architects, and Engineering teams to deliver scalable, reliable, and innovative solutions.

What’s in it for you

Dayforce is fueled by the diversity of our talented employees. We are an equal opportunity employer and consider and embrace ALL individuals and what makes them unique. We believe our employees should be happy and healthy, with peace of mind and a sense of fulfillment.

We encourage individuals to apply based on their passions.

Dayforce employees and their families are eligible to participate in the following benefits programs: medical, dental, vison, and life insurance. Dayforce employees are also eligible to participate in a 401k plan (plus match) and a Global Employee Stock Purchase Plan. Employees also receive unlimited Time Away FromWork (in lieu of accrued vacation time), 10 paid US holidays, up to 80 hours of paid sick time and 17 weeks of paid parental leave, subject to the terms of the applicable policy or program.
